evasion (n.)

  1. a statement that is not literally false but that cleverly avoids an unpleasant truth

    [ Syn: equivocation ]

  2. the deliberate act of failing to pay money; his evasion of all his creditors; he was indicted for nonpayment

    [ Syn: nonpayment ]

  3. nonperformance of something distasteful (as by deceit or trickery) that you are supposed to do; his evasion of his clear duty was reprehensible; that escape from the consequences is possible but unattractive

    [ Syn: escape , dodging ]

  4. the act of physically escaping from something (an opponent or a pursuer or an unpleasant situation) by some adroit maneuver
